Palm Beach County panel appoints Kalinthia Dillard as inspector general after finalist interviews
Summary
The inspector general selection committee interviewed two finalists and, following secret-ballot voting, unanimously appointed Kalinthia Dillard as Palm Beach County’s inspector general; Commissioners named Commissioner Cruz to negotiate the contract with HR and county attorney before Board approval.
The inspector general selection committee for Palm Beach County unanimously appointed Kalinthia Dillard as the county’s new inspector general after interviewing two finalists and completing secret-ballot voting.
The committee convened, heard a recap of the recruitment from Paul Matteoto, recruitment selection manager in Human Resources, and conducted round‑robin interviews with Kalinthia Dillard, who serves as general counsel and deputy inspector general in the county OIG, and Jim Kirdar, a career oversight professional with prior service at the Department of Justice Office of the Inspector General.
